Jester King Le Petite Debuts Today

Jester King Brewing (Austin, TX) debuts a new session ale today. Le Petite Prince Farmhouse Table Beer is is quite quaffable at a mere 2.8% abv.

Duck Rabbit Releases Paul’s Bitter Holiday

Duck Rabbit Brewing is releasing Paul’s Bitter Holiday Ale this week in North Carolina.  Bitter is the follow up to last year’s release – Paul’s Christmas Vacation (a strong ale.) The 2011 seasonal offering is an ESB.

Shipyard Applehead Ships By End Of Year

Shipyard Brewing’s newest – Applehead will be available by the end of December.  A sister beer to Pumpkinhead, the brewery’s fall offering.
